Lucknowi Food Festival
The ‘Cuisine of Kings’ to be presented at the hotel’s restaurant, San-Qi will transport you to the times of the Nawabs of Lucknow. The à la carte menu will include specialties like Kundan Kaliyan, Kakori Kabab and Gosht Awadhi Biryani.

Expressions at Tihar
A collaborative effort of Ramchander Nath Foundation and Ojas Art, Expressions at Tihar celebrates the creative talents of Tihar jail inmates. The three-week event includes art exhibitions, musical sessions and street theatre.
